Where to find free background music?

I've had some issues finding free royalty free background music for my game. By that, I mean natural background music, like crickets chirping and the wind.

Without recording these sounds personally, are there any free websites for these available, or is there a name for this type of music?

Also seeking sound effects in general separately. For example, footsteps.

it's called "ambient" or "ambient effects"

if you're looking for free, use google.

the main sound effects site in the game and movie business is probably soundsnap.com

Google, search, free sound effects.

eg.

http://www.audiomicro.com/free-sound-effects

http://www.grsites.com/archive/sounds/

There are lots more - be aware some are free for non commercial use only so if you are going to sell a game then dont use those ones!
